大家好,今天小编关注到一个比较有意思的话题,就是关于c语言的库文件的,于是小编就整理了4个相关介绍c语言的库文件的解答,让我们一起看看吧。
c语言如何定义文件夹?
有两种方法:
1,使用cmd命令mkdir,举例:system("mkdir D:\\dic");这条命令执行mkdir程序,在D盘创建一个文件夹dic。
2,使用windows提供的CreateDictionary函数,需要包含头文件windows.h,使用方法CreateDictionary("D:\\dic", NULL);同样在D盘创建一个文件夹dic,因为转义字符的问题所以用两个斜杠。
在C语言中可以通过调用创建文件夹函数,或者使用系统命令两种方法创建文件夹。
一、调用库函数。
C语言库函数创建文件夹依赖于编译器,不同编译器使用的创建文件夹函数不同。 举例如下:
1、VC/VS编译器。
函数声明为 int _mkdir( const char *dirname );
头文件为direct.h。
功能为创建dirname文件夹,并返回结果,如果成功则返回0,否则返回-1。
2、TC编译器。
声明形式为 int mkdir(char *pathname);
头文件为dir.h。
C语言的头文件库有哪些?
简单来说:库文件通过头文件向外导出接口。用户通过头文件找到库文件中 头文件中有函数的申明,库文件实现函数的定义。 比如,printf函数。使用时应包括stdio.h,打开stdio.h你只能看到,printf这 个函数的申明,却看不到printf具体是怎么实现的,而函数的实现在相应的C库 中。
而库文件一般是以二进制形式而不是C源文件形式提供给用户使用的。程序 中包括了stdio.h这个头文件。链接器就能根据头件中的信息找到printf这个函 数的实现并链接进这个程序代码段里。 函数实现的代码从而把这段代码链接到用户程序中去。
为什么c语言没有 库?
1. c语言是有库的
2. c语言的库分为基本的库和你自己添加的。只不过c语言的基本库是由编译器自带了。当你使用一些标准的头文件时,在编译链接的时候都会调用基本的库。比如我们大部分必须使用的有libc等。
3.即使使用汇编编程,在利用编译器编译都会有基本的库函数,只是大部分你都没看到。
c++标准库有哪些?
C++标准库可以分为以下10类:
C1. 标准库中与语言支持功能相关的头文件
C3. 与诊断功能相关的头文件
C4. 定义工具函数的头文件
C7. 支持迭代器的头文件
C8. 有关算法的头文件
C++中的标准程序库是类库和函数的集合,其使用核心语言写成。标准程序库提供若干泛型容器、函数对象、泛型字符串和流(包含交互和文件I/O),支持部分语言特性和常用的函数,如开平方根。C++标准程序库也吸收了ISO C90 C标准程序库。
C标准库
来自C标准库的所有头文件,以另一个名称包含在C++标准中。将原名称移去“.h”并在开头处加上“c”作为新的名称。例如“time.h”改成“ctime”。C++标准库的头文件与C标准库的头文件的唯一区别是,函数位于std::命名空间(虽然很少编译器真正如此)。
到此,以上就是小编对于c语言的库文件的问题就介绍到这了,希望介绍关于c语言的库文件的4点解答对大家有用。